Collaboration and Licensing Agreement
On July 10, 2025, Agassi Sports Entertainment Corp. (the “Company,” “us,” “we,” or “our”), entered into a Collaboration and Licensing Agreement (the “Collaboration Agreement”) with Sport Squad, Inc., which entity owns JOOLA.
Pursuant to the Collaboration Agreement, the parties confirmed their intention to identify various ventures (collectively “Ventures”, each a “Venture”) which they might pursue together. Each party may suggest a Venture to the other, and if there is mutual interest, the parties agree to discuss in good faith how they might best collaborate and how such Venture can best be brought to fruition, including the preferred path of development, production and exploitation. Neither party shall be obligated to pursue any particular Venture, or any specific number of Ventures.
Ventures may include, without limitation, the development of products or product lines, live events, exhibitions, competitions and tournaments, wellness projects, and content for exploitation in and across various media. It is anticipated that certain Ventures will involve the use of iconic brands, logos, and related trademarks, and/or the name, image and likeness rights of various athletes and celebrities. The acquisition or licensing of the rights in and to any brands, logos, and/or trademarks, and the name, image, and likeness (NIL) rights of celebrities and athletes will be the sole responsibility of the Company to obtain.
The Collaboration Agreement continues in effect until terminated by either party thereto with written notice to the non-terminating party and includes customary confidentiality obligations of the parties.
